Billionaire Charlie Munger says he’s unfazed by criticism of a University of California, Santa Barbara, residence hall partially funded by his $200 million donation and stands by his vision for the project — where 94% of the student rooms won’t have windows.

“I think the building will be a huge success,” Munger told MarketWatch. “If this building fails, it will be the first Munger building that fails.”
